Why Addison’s Climate and Housing Affect Your Locks

North Texas hard-freeze events seize exterior lock cylinders and kill the batteries in electronic keypad locks and RFID systems - the February 2021 storm was the worst we’ve seen, but it happens every winter to some degree. Addison’s hotels and office parks run enough electronic access hardware that battery failure during a cold snap can lock down entire floors. We keep replacement cylinders and battery stock sized for the Schlage and Kwikset systems common here, and we know which buildings installed weather-exposed hardware that needs pre-winter attention.

Summer is the mirror problem. Heat indexes exceeding 105°F warp aluminum storefront door frames along restaurant rows, causing deadbolts to bind and generating seasonal commercial service spikes. A deadbolt that worked in March sticks in July. We see it every year along Belt Line Road, and we carry the shims and strike-plate adjustments to fix it without replacing good hardware.

Addison’s apartment-heavy housing stock compounds both issues. Multi-tenant buildings mean more cycles per lock, more keys in circulation, and more frequent rekeying - often with hardware that’s already twenty or thirty years old. The Kwikset and Schlage locks installed in the 1990s and 2000s were solid for their era, but decades of tenant turnover wear out cylinders and loosen strike plates in ways a single-family lock never experiences.

Pricing for Locksmith Services in Addison

Service Typical Range in Addison
Home lockout (standard cylinder) $89-$145
Rekeying (per cylinder) $25-$45
New lock installation (standard residential) $120-$220
Commercial lockout / storefront $125-$195
Electronic access control service call $150-$340
Car lockout (standard key) $89-$135
Transponder key programming $165-$285
$89 Seasonal Tune-Up $89 flat
